What companies run services between Monopoli, Italy and Vico Equense, Italy?

Marino Autolinee S.p.A. operates a bus from Monopoli to Napoli, Autostazione Metropark twice daily. Tickets cost €28–40 and the journey takes 4h 15m. Itabus S.p.A. also services this route once daily. Alternatively, Trenitalia Frecce operates a train from Monopoli to Caserta twice daily. Tickets cost €40–60 and the journey takes 3h 43m.
